Swan Hellenic doubles up on 2027 Asia-Pacific voyages

Following the roaring success of its debut Asia-Pacific season, Swan Hellenic is back for more, bringing a massively enriched 2027 line-up to the table

The boutique operator has bumped its cultural expedition voyages up from five to a whopping ten, all taking place aboard the stylish, Scandi-designed SH Minerva. Running from March to October 2027, the expanded season promises some serious bucket-list exploration. The big news? Two brand-new New Zealand voyages have been added to kick things off, alongside deep dives into Japan and South Korea towards the end of the season.

Whether it's swimming alongside giant whale sharks in Indonesia's Cenderawasih Bay, marvelling at the naturally fizzing waters of Champagne Beach in Vanuatu, or exploring the haunting World War II sites of the Solomon Islands, these itineraries are bursting with culture, history, and raw nature. Plus, ambitious explorers can stitch itineraries together to create their own ultimate Grand Voyage.

To give you a taste of what’s on offer:

  • New Zealand in Depth: A 13-night adventure from Dunedin to Auckland, taking in spectacular fjords, film locations, and Maori culture. Departing March 8th, 2027, prices start from £8,325 per person.

  • Pearls of the Pacific: Exploring the Philippines and Japan: A 10-night voyage from Manila to Hiroshima featuring tropical islands and colonial history. Departing June 9th, 2027, prices start from £7,875 per person.
